Professional Background

Stephen Goff is an accomplished Product Leader with extensive experience in creating impactful technology solutions that blend data and user empathy. With a career established in some of the most recognized brands, Stephen's track record includes senior product management and strategic roles at Target and Best Buy. At Target, he progressed through a series of pivotal positions where he significantly contributed to the organization's product strategy and execution, ultimately serving as the Director of Product Management. Here, he harnessed his deep understanding of user needs and market trends to develop compelling product roadmaps that align with both customer demands and business objectives.

Stephen's experience also encompasses a strong foundation in fraud analysis and prevention, having held several senior managerial roles focused on contact center business integration and financial operations within Target. His detailed knowledge and expertise in fraud controls were honed during his time as the Manager of Neural Network Fraud Control and Manager of Payment Systems and Fraud at Best Buy, where he helped protect customer transactions and enhance operational efficiency. His tenure as a Senior E-commerce Credit Analyst and Senior Fraud Analyst at Fingerhut further solidified his expertise in finance and analytics, providing him with a comprehensive understanding of e-commerce operations in the context of fraud prevention.
